titleOfInvention |
Assay device and method of detecting chitin |
abstract |
A method for detecting chitin-containing organisms such as fungi, yeast and insects in a sample attached to a solid phase, by detecting the presence of chitin by using enzymes which specifically bind chitin is disclosed. The method is preferably carried out by passing a sample which contains chitin through a membrane in order to capture and adhere the chitinous material on the membrane. A chitin-binding enzyme such as chitinase or lysozyme is added under conditions which allow it to bind to the chitin on the membrane. A signal generating compound is either directly conjugated to the chitinase (or lysozyme) or indirectly conjugated to either an anti-chitinase (or lysozyme) antibody or to an anti IgG antibody (which binds to the anti-chitinase antibody) to detect the chitin-chitinase complex. Reagents for the signal generating compound then are added to produce a detection signal which indicates the presence of the chitin. Kits which contain the necessary materials for carrying out the methods of the invention are also disclosed as are novel conjugates. |
